Job description

MSI Viking is a leading supplier of precision measuring technologies, offering a wide range of metrology products and services. Our focus is on understanding the needs of our customers and providing customized solutions.

As a CMM Field Service Technician at MSI Viking, you will be responsible for servicing and maintaining coordinate measuring machines (CMMs) at customer sites. You will install, maintain, troubleshoot, and repair CMMs to ensure they operate accurately and reliably. This includes mechanical, electrical, and software components of the CMMs.

Successful candidates are meticulous, detail-oriented, self-starters who are committed to quality, precision, and timeliness in their deliverables.

Duties:

  • Full service of Coordinate Measuring Machine (CMM) and similar equipment, including calibrating, troubleshooting, repairing, prep for move, etc.
  • Problem-solving and repairing.
  • Pay attention to job requirements - ex. quoted vs. actual work required
  • Exceptional communication skills with internal and external customers
  • Adhere to ISO standards
  • Travel up to 80% with some overnights
  • Excellent communication skills (with both customers and co-workers)
  • Reliable vehicle with current insurance
  • Valid Driver's License
  • Computer knowledge
  • Basic operational experience with CMM software, i.e., PCDMIS, PolyWorks, CMM Manager, MCOSMOS, etc.
  • Knowledge of machine controls, servo drives, and linear and rotary feedback systems.
  • Experience related to diagnosing encoder and control feedback problems.
  • Knowledge of basic hand tools for measurement
  • Knowledge of the use of laser interferometers and alignment lasers.
  • Ability to use an Oscilloscope and DVM
  • Ability to read and understand schematics/blueprints.
  • The ability to logically diagnose problems and effect repair.
